This firm are clearing out all that remains of their winter millinery at 12s <3d, more than halfj and often more than quarter usual prices. LAND SETTLEMENT. Seekers of land are to- have a splendid opportunity of securing a farm. Messrs Dalziell Bros., of Hunterville, having decided to cut up their fine estate of 2,500 acres for close settlement. The land is of excellent quality, and only three miles from Hunterville. It is very suitable for close settlement, as it is practically all dairying land. It is to be divided up into about 25 sections, ranging from 50 acres up to 250 acres. Some of the smaller sections will make first-class agricultural farms, being quite flat. Messrs DalKi'ell Brothers havo arranged to have the surveyors put. on} almnst immediately to lay off the roads and cut up the estate. The roads are arranging; as far as possible so that the subdivision i fences shall be worked in as boundary fences for each allotment. As tlije j estate is all handy to creameries, it I should find reav purchasers. Exceptionally easy terms are to be given.
